NAME
IPC::Run3::ProfArrayBuffer - Store profile events in RAM in an array
SYNOPSIS
DESCRIPTION
METHODS
"IPC::Run3::ProfArrayBuffer->new()" "$buffer->app_call(@events)" "$buffer->app_exit(@events)" "$buffer->run_exit(@events)" The three above methods push the given events onto the stack of recorded events. get_events Returns a list of all the events. Each event is an ARRAY reference like: [ "app_call", 1.1, ... ];
